3ware escalade fdisk/disklabel fine on 3.0 but NOT 3.1
Hi,
I was just wondering if anybody else out there might
have encountered a weird little problem. I use 3ware
escalade controllers quite a bit with openbsd ... and
I ran into this strange issue. It seems that whenever
I run fdisk or disklabel on a 3ware RAID10 volume
on a 3.1 the kernel panics. I went nuts trying to figure
out the problem... finally I decided to see what happens
if I installed 3.0 because I could have swore the exact
same hardware configuration used to work, and indeed
it did. I refomatted back to 3.1, ran disklabel, panic
again. 3.0 again, works fine. Then with 3.0, you can do
a upgrade via recompiling source to 3.1 and things continue
to work fine (just don't run fdisk or disklabel)
Weird stuff. Just wondering
if anybody is running into this same problem. I am very
suspect because I am thinking that I am probably doing
something very stupid because it wouldn't make sense for
something like this to stop working from one version
to the next.
